This class is for adults who haven't done gymnastics before and would like to be taught something new or work on gymnastics basics (body shapes, rolls, cartwheels, handstands, pullovers, beginner skills). The Adult Trampoline & Tumbling (TNT) class provides instruction to students of all levels who want to learn or practice tumbling and trampoline skills. For example, if the probability of a point mutation (an addition, deletion, or substitution of a single base) were 10−9 per base pair per generation, then each human gamete—the DNA of which contains 3 × 109 base pairs—would average three new point mutations (3 × 109 × 10−9 = 3), and each zygote would carry an average of six new mutations. A(n) gene pool consists of all the genes, including the alleles for each gene, that are present in a population. In the early twentieth century, biologists in the area of population genetics began to study how selective forces change a population through changes in allele and genotypic frequencies. Most mutations are either harmful to their bearers (deleterious mutations) or have no effect (neutral mutations). Stabilizing Selection Stabilizing selection occurs when individuals near the center of the curve have higher fitness than individuals at either end. Mutations only affect evolution when they occur in germ line cells that produce eggs or sperm and if they produce a change in phenotype that affects fitness.
